Denver: Townhouse goes for $735,000

Published Apr 25, 2026

A 2,581-square-foot townhouse, built in 1922, has changed hands.

The house at 1471 Meade Street in Denver was sold on April 15 for $735,000, or $285 per square foot. This single-story house has two bedrooms and two bathrooms. The interior features a fireplace. The property is equipped with forced air heating with air conditioning and central A/C. Additionally, the building has access to a detached garage. The property’s lot measures 4,935 square feet.
